Output e20a617c6df7741eeb172fc067f234448f471f82cd9ae5a39af2645ede3e9893:0

value
13121173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ba40499ff5f5267e4b664bc6906d4ca64a137365 OP_EQUAL
address
3Jfpd1EH3Yy4rbbzSoJE3eaaTTNSXiuXKk
transaction
e20a617c6df7741eeb172fc067f234448f471f82cd9ae5a39af2645ede3e9893
confirmations
525960
spent
true